One of his breakout stage performances was in Friel’s Philadelphia, Here I Come! , where O’Neill played the secondary role of S.B. O’Donnell. Critics noted how he managed to convey decades of repressed grief in a single, clenched-jaw silence. Unlike the lead, who delivers soaring monologues, O’Neill’s character spoke through absence—a trick he learned from the great Irish tradition of "the unspoken."
